Understanding Typical Device Concerns
When your appliances unexpectedly quit working, it can feel overwhelming, especially if you're not sure what the trouble is. Recognizing common appliance issues can assist you identify issues swiftly. If your refrigerator isn't cooling, inspect the temperature level settings and make sure it's plugged in. A defective door seal can likewise trigger cooling issues.If your washing device won't spin, inspect the lid switch; it typically gets harmed and avoids operation. A dishwasher that does not drain could be a stopped up filter or a defective pump, so analyze those components first.For cooktops, heaters that won't stir up may need cleaning or require a brand-new igniter. Constantly listen for unusual sounds or see if any mistake codes show up, as these can lead you towards the solution. By acknowledging these indicators, you'll be much better equipped to deal with device repair work successfully.

Standard Troubleshooting Strategies
Lots of usual appliance issues can be solved with a few standard troubleshooting techniques. Start by inspecting the power supply; confirm your home appliance is plugged in and the outlet is working. If it's not activating, attempt resetting the breaker. Next, listen for uncommon noises or smells, which can show an issue. Don't fail to remember to clean filters and vents, as dirt buildup can affect performance.If you're dealing with a fridge, check the temperature setups and confirm the door seals tightly. For washing machines, make specific the load isn't out of balance and the tubes are connected effectively. If your home appliance has mistake codes, get in touch with the individual guidebook for support. Finally, record any type of problems you notice, as this can assist identify patterns and aid in repair services. With these strategies, you can often identify and settle small issues prior to they rise.
Crucial Devices for Device Repair
Having the right tools on hand can make troubleshooting and repairing your appliances much easier. Start with a basic toolkit, including a screwdriver set with both flathead and Phillips heads, pliers, and a wrench. These tools will assist you take on most screws and screws you encounter.Next, consider a multimeter for screening electric parts. It's vital for diagnosing issues in appliances like washers and dryers. Additionally, a level can guarantee your devices are properly aligned, avoiding additional problems.Don' t fail to remember a flashlight-- operating in dim spaces can be tough. Safety and security equipment, such as gloves and goggles, is very important to protect yourself throughout repairs.Finally, having a vacuum cleaner or store vac handy will certainly help you clean up any kind of particles that collects throughout the repair work process. With these essential devices, you'll be well-prepared to handle most appliance repair work with confidence.

Normal Maintenance to stop Failures
Addressing appliance issues quickly is very important, however routine upkeep can substantially lower the regularity of those troubles. Beginning by cleansing your devices routinely; dust and gunk can create them to function tougher and break faster. For refrigerators, examine the door seals for leakages and clean the coils at least two times a year. For cleaning makers, keep the door seal clean to stop mold and mildew and mildew.Don' t neglect to check electric oven repair and change filters in dish washers, a/c unit, and dryers as required. This assures peak efficiency and power effectiveness. On a regular basis inspect hoses and cables for damage, and replace them if necessary.Lastly, consider maintaining a maintenance schedule to remind yourself of these jobs. By committing a little time to routine checks, you'll not only expand the life of your devices yet likewise save cash on expensive repair work down the road.
